# Monte Carlo Simulation
This advanced tool simulates various market scenarios to predict potential outcomes. By running multiple simulations, investors can understand the range of possible returns and risks, allowing them to make more informed decisions. For instance, a portfolio manager using Monte Carlo Simulation can visualize how different market conditions might affect their portfolio, helping them to prepare contingency plans.
# Factor Investing
Factor investing involves targeting specific drivers of returns, such as value, momentum, and size. By focusing on these factors, investors can create portfolios that are more likely to outperform traditional benchmarks.
